Lenox, Massachusetts
1933 - 2025
Joan Harriet Lahart Mahoney, 92, of Lenox, Massachusetts, passed away peacefully on October 30, 2025, surrounded by her loving family.Born on September 25, 1933, in Lenox, Joan was the daughter of the late William and Constance Lahart. A proud graduate of Lenox High School, she began her career...
